Latest Patents
One of Christian's latest patents is the "Rib Plate and Rib Plate System." This innovative design features a monolithic rib plate with multiple screw orifices strategically placed and interconnected by bridges. The design includes laterally located screw orifices and various bridges that facilitate improved structural integrity while allowing for flexibility during application. Furthermore, his patent also describes a comprehensive rib plate system, which includes polyaxial locking screws and specialized tools for manipulation and assembly.
Another notable invention is the "Bone Anchor, Orthopaedic Device and Orthopaedic System." This invention focuses on a bone anchor equipped with multiple fixation openings that ensure secure placement within the bone during orthopaedic procedures. The device is designed with a robust stabilizing portion that connects its attachment openings, facilitating the connection of this anchor to various orthopaedic devices.
